Output 336790d8b3da80f5772baf383f6e5928646ea24b3132a37119e4a0d00906e68d:7

value
2370531
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c98c2df1dd11e2459a2d381314305ec488c4bee OP_EQUAL
address
3QidCvLexdd5bR9agv4mN9L8w5PZqGyx3w
transaction
336790d8b3da80f5772baf383f6e5928646ea24b3132a37119e4a0d00906e68d
confirmations
166630
spent
true